DEPARTMENT OF EDUCATION
Extension of the Application Deadline Date; Applications for New
Awards; Fulbright-Hays Doctoral Dissertation Research Abroad Fellowship
Program
AGENCY: Office of Postsecondary Education, Department of Education.
ACTION: Notice.
-----------------------------------------------------------------------
SUMMARY: On October 30, 2024, the Department of Education issued a
notice inviting applications (NIA) for fiscal year (FY) 2025 for the
Fulbright-Hays Doctoral Dissertation Research Abroad (DDRA) Fellowship
Program. The NIA established a deadline date of January 15, 2025, for
the transmittal of applications. This extension notice extends the
deadline for the transmittal of applications to January 29, 2025.
DATES: Deadline for Transmittal of Applications: January 29, 2025.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: On October 30, 2024, the Department of
Education published in the Federal Register an NIA for fiscal year (FY)
2025 for the DDRA Fellowship Program. 89 FR 86323. The NIA established
a deadline date of January 15, 2025, for the transmittal of
applications.
In consideration of upcoming holiday observances and academic year
winter breaks at eligible institutions, we are extending the deadline
for the transmittal of applications to give eligible institutional and
individual applicants more time--until January 29, 2025--to prepare and
submit their applications.
Applicants that have already timely submitted applications under
the FY 2025 DDRA competition may resubmit applications on or before the
extended application deadline of January 29, 2025, but are not required
to do so. If a new application is not submitted, the Department will
use the application that was submitted by the original deadline. If a
new application is submitted, the Department will consider the
application that is last submitted and timely received by 11:59:59
p.m., eastern time, on January 29, 2025.
Note: This extension notice only revises the application
transmittal date. All applications must comply with the program
requirements and the application standards published in the October 30,
2024 notice.
Assistance Listing Number: 84.022A.
Program Authority: 22 U.S.C. 2452(b)(6).
